From a vantage point near the Hirshgasse on theNeuenheim side of the Neckar, Turner depicts Heidelberg Castle with the Palais Weimar on the riverbank below (see Tate D29845; Turner Bequest CCXCVIII 16a). Heidelberg Castle’s northern and eastern façade are visible, including the ruined Great Tower at right, the Altan and Friedrichsbau and octagonal Bell Tower at left. The Zeughaus or arsenal can be seen below Bell Tower, and the Apothecary’s Tower behind it. To the left of the Castle is a terrace, from which Turner captured views like Tate D29827; Turner Bequest CCXCVIII 7a.
For more views of Heidelberg in this sketchbook see Tate D29815–D29865; Turner Bequest CCXCVIII 1a–26a. See also Tate D30132; Turner Bequest CCC 2 within the Salzburg and Danube sketchbook of 1833. For sketches of the city taken in 1841 see the Berne, Heidelberg and Rhine sketchbook (Tate D32957–D32962, D32966; Turner Bequest CCCXXVI 39a–42, 44). For sketches taken during the1844 tour of Heidelberg and the Neckar, see the Spires and Heidelberg sketchbook (Tate D29783, D29795, D29796, D29799, D29801–D29807; Turner Bequest CCXCVII 6a, 12a, 13, 14a, 15a–19); the On the Neckar sketchbook (Tate D30394, D30456; Turner Bequest CCII 12a, 43a); and the Heidelberg sketchbook (Tate D35223, D35224, D35228, D35229, D35231–D35233, D35235, D35237, D35238; Turner Bequest CCCLII 4a, 5, 8, 9, 11–13, 15, 17, 18). Loose colour studies, paintings and engravings of Heidelberg in the Tate collection include D36183, D36325; Turner Bequest CCCLXVI 325, CCCLXV 34, Tate N00518 and Tate impression T05190.
